The Top Seven Beaches That Define Tulum

Playa Paraiso

Playa Paraiso, often the first beach that comes to mind when you think of Tulum, lives up to its name meaning “Paradise Beach.” It’s famed for its postcard-perfect beauty powdery white sand lined by swaying palm trees and a backdrop of traditional Mayan ruins visible from certain points. This is a hotspot for photographers, sunbathers, and swimmers alike. The beach has enough space to accommodate families, solo travelers, and groups without feeling overcrowded. Activities are diverse, including snorkeling just offshore, where the coral reefs house vibrant marine life.

Las Palmas Public Beach

Las Palmas Public Beach offers a more accessible and less tourist-heavy locale. With public entry points, it’s a favorite among locals and long-term visitors. The beach is equipped with basic amenities, including palapas for shade and various small eateries offering fresh seafood and local treats. Its gentle waves make it ideal for swimming and paddleboarding. This beach provides an authentic Tulum experience without the usual commercialized feel.

Xpu-Ha Beach

Xpu-Ha Beach is a hidden gem beloved by those seeking tranquility. Unlike the more popular stretches, this beach is less crowded and offers a peaceful atmosphere ideal for reading, meditating, or enjoying quiet time by the sea. The snorkeling here is exceptional, with calm, clear waters providing excellent visibility for spotting colorful fish and coral formations just a little offshore. It’s a perfect spot to disconnect from the hustle and bustle.

Punta Allen Beach

Punta Allen Beach, located further down the coast in the Sian Ka’an Biosphere Reserve, appeals to nature lovers and eco-tourists. Surrounded by mangroves and lush greenery, this beach offers a raw, untouched beauty. It’s a haven for bird watchers and anyone interested in wildlife spotting. The community here is small and welcoming, emphasizing sustainable tourism and environmental preservation. Activities tend to center around nature walks, kayaking, and exploring the pristine lagoon ecosystems.

Bahia Soliman

Bahia Soliman is a stunning natural bay known for its calm waters and unspoiled scenery. It’s less frequented by tourists, making it a favorite for those wanting an idyllic spot for relaxation. The bay’s peaceful ambiance is well-suited for yoga practices and sunbathing. Unlike some busier beaches, Bahia Soliman’s vibe is quiet and low-key. Beachfront cafes and small lodges add to the charm without intruding on the natural beauty.

Tankah Bay

Tankah Bay offers crystal-clear waters with some of the most excellent snorkeling along Tulum’s coast. A relaxed, mellow vibe characterizes this beach, which remains largely under the radar for mass tourism. The waters are calm and shallow in spots, ideal for families with children who want to explore the underwater world safely. Several eco-friendly resorts and rustic beach bars line the shore, providing comfortable options without detracting from the natural surroundings.

Akumal Beach

While not technically in Tulum proper, Akumal Beach is close enough to merit mention. Famous for its friendly sea turtles and coral reefs, Akumal invites visitors to swim alongside this mesmerizing marine life in their natural habitat. It has a family-friendly reputation, with facilities and tour operators promoting eco-conscious practices to protect the turtles. The beach encourages responsible tourism that supports conservation efforts, making it a favorite for environmentally aware travelers.

Things to Do on Tulum’s Beaches

Engaging with the beaches of Tulum means more than just lounging in the sun. The area is rich with water activities and wellness experiences that cater to adventurous spirits and those seeking holistic rejuvenation. Snorkeling and diving are top activities, with multiple reefs lined along the coast offering opportunities to encounter vibrant fish, turtles, and even underwater caves. Several well-established dive centers and tours operate out of Tulum, making it easy for beginners and pros alike to explore.

Yoga and wellness are also an integral part of the beach experience here. Many resorts and beach clubs provide daily yoga classes right on the sand, where the natural rhythm of the sea sets a meditation-friendly mood. Beachside wellness workshops, including sound healing sessions and holistic treatments, are increasingly popular for those wanting to balance physical activity with mental peace.

Watersports such as kite surfing and paddleboarding bring excitement to Tulum’s shores. The steady coastal winds create ideal conditions for kite surfing enthusiasts. Paddleboarding offers a gentler way to explore the calm bays and coastal lagoons. For nightlife lovers, a handful of beach clubs transform as the sun sets, with live music, DJ sets, and stylish gatherings that keep the rhythms alive until late.

Nature tours focused on the region’s rich biodiversity offer yet another layer of exploration. Kayaking through the mangrove forests, guided snorkeling trips in protected marine reserves, and eco-tours into nearby biospheres allow visitors to witness the incredible ecological wealth that surrounds Tulum’s beaches.

Accommodation in Tulum: What to Expect

When considering a place to stay, Tulum presents an excellent variety of accommodation styles that reflect the town’s commitment to blending luxury with environmental sensitivity and local culture. Eco-resorts dominate the scene, often constructed from sustainable materials with minimal impact on the environment. These resorts offer travelers a chance to enjoy nature without sacrificing comfort or style.

Boutique hotels with bohemian décor, open-air designs, and intimate settings are favorites for couples and small groups. These establishments balance rustic charm with luxurious touches like infinity pools overlooking the sea or organic farm-to-table dining. For those seeking the pinnacle of luxury, Tulum has high-end resorts with all the modern amenities one would expect, including spa services, private beaches, and personalized concierge.

Hostels and guesthouses fill the category for budget-conscious travelers and solo backpackers, often situated a bit further inland or in the heart of town where the local vibe is strongest. Location plays an essential role in accommodation choices beachfront properties offer direct access to the sand and sea, while town-center lodgings provide convenience to restaurants, shops, and nightlife.

Amenities to prioritize when booking include beach access, Wi-Fi connectivity, shuttle services, and wellness offerings such as spa treatments or yoga classes. Many also offer eco-friendly initiatives like water conservation programs and organic dining options.
